The twelve upgrade devices that give Olimar and Louie new capabilities as they collect treasures — each one unlocked by a specific boss-reward find, making every major cave boss a progression gate.

The Exploration Kit is the spine of Pikmin 2's progression. Each upgrade is earned from a specific treasure tied to a specific boss. The order matters: the Treasure Gauge shows buried treasure, the Survey Chart unlocks new areas, the Anti-Electrifier protects against the Subterranean Complex's hazards. The Pluckaphone — the last upgrade, earned from the Waterwraith — is the most dramatic: a whistle that can pull Pikmin sprouts from the ground, converting the act of finding new Pikmin from a passive walk to an active sweep. Appearance

A collection of mismatched alien-as-treasure objects that the Hocotate Ship parses as functional tools: a battery that lights caves, a glove that enables restful sleep, a strip of duct-like tape that reduces electrical damage, running shoes repurposed as Rush Boots. The completed kit glows in the ship's inventory screen; incomplete items are grey.
